Legal and Regulatory Advisor £58,000 - £65,000 | London, Hybrid Are you a legal and regulatory professional with a passion for the rail industry? A respected body within the rail sector is seeking a Lead Legal and Regulatory Advisor to support the development of national rail standards and provide specialist legal advice on safety, interoperability, and regulatory frameworks.Key Responsibilities:
  • Advise on legal and regulatory aspects of rail safety and interoperability
  • Lead cross-functional legal projects within a standards and policy framework
  • Engage with senior stakeholders and present complex ideas to non-technical audiences
  • Support delivery of commercial and strategic objectives
  • Develop internal capability in legal and regulatory understanding
Requirements:
  • Strong experience in legal/regulatory roles within the rail sector
  • Skilled in business case writing and impact assessments
  • Excellent stakeholder engagement and communication skills
  • Demonstrated ability to lead, coach, and think strategically
Package Includes:
  • £58,000 – £65,000 basic salary
  • 35-hour work week
  • Generous pension contribution
  • 30 days annual leave + bank holidays
  • Hybrid working
  • Health and wellbeing support
